Blog Deleted. Beware and Back-up!

I am posting a letter that Gautami sent out, just so you all are aware of what could happen to your blog too. I am now going to back up all my stuff. I hope Gautami can find her blog again, and recover the files.

Hello friends,

As of now my blog http://readingandmorereading.blogspot.com has been deleted without any information or intimation. I am in some kind of shock. As all of you know, our blogs are our tiny worlds, our family. And loss of a book blog is like cutting of the intellect side.

I have lost 650 posts. Out of which more than half were book reviews. Starting from scratch seems like a burden. But I will do that if I am unable to retrieve it in a couple of days.

I was thinking of having a mirror blog for my book review blog like I have for my poetry blog but before I got around it, it was deleted. Why/how, I can't answer it.

I have gone to the help forum but I don't know if they will help me. As I see it, lots of blog have been deleted over the weekend.

King Rat did send me a website for searching and retrieving. I am still trying to get around it without much success.

Meanwhile I need your support love and lot more.

AND ALSO THAT TO WARN OTHER BLOGGERS TO HAVE BACKUPS OF SOME KIND.

Gautami - I do believe in back up - i have a blogspot as my main account, and a Wordpress as my online backup.

Before i started blogging anyhow, i was told about Windows Live writer. Its a neat little software that you write your post into and upload to your blog.. It's quick, flexible, more manageable that using the actual blog post itself and the beauty of this is that it saves everything you have ever post onto your hard drive.

I have never posted directly into blogspot, and i probably never will - don't see the need to. for that matter, i have never posted directly into WordPress either, i use the Windows Live writer.
